Study of Removal SO2 in Flue Gas Desulphurization by Coal Activated Carbon

Abstract:

SO2 emissions into the atmosphere influence environmental quality seriously, sulfur dioxide emissions control can't wait task. Activated carbon dry desulfurization process has many advantages. Such as the desulphurization process water consumption is small, no secondary pollution, high temperature flue gas after desulfurization, sulfur easy recycling. At present it has been widely used. This paper studied the effect of flue gas flow, desorption temperature, moisture content of on the desulfurization function. The results show that: ①Flue gas flow small, activated carbon desulphurization performance was good, the efficiency of desulfurization increased with the flue gas flow reduced; ②Between 40℃and 120℃, the efficiency of desulfurization increased at first then decreased with the temperature increasing; ③The moisture loaded activated carbon was more, the efficiency of desulfurization was betterh
